Dr. Min­na Komu (PhD in Med Bc, MSc in Econs and BA) is a ded­i­cat­ed health & life sci­ence busi­ness pro­fes­sion­al with a strong sci­en­tif­ic foun­da­tion and a pas­sion for entre­pre­neur­ship. She cur­rent­ly leads the oper­a­tions of OYSTER Incu­ba­tor for health and life sci­ence star­tups, sup­port­ing ear­ly-stage inno­va­tion and com­mer­cial­iza­tion in the field.

Dr. Komu also serves as Net­work Direc­tor of OuluHealth, where she is respon­si­ble for ecosys­tem strat­e­gy, strate­gic part­ner­ships, col­lab­o­ra­tion ini­tia­tives, and inter­na­tion­al out­reach focused on health and life sci­ences. Her work empha­sizes build­ing bridges between stake­hold­ers from acad­e­mia, busi­ness, and health­care, both nation­al­ly and inter­na­tion­al­ly.

In addi­tion Min­na has a sol­id back­ground as an entre­pre­neur. She has been work­ing as an entre­pre­neur and part­ner in health & life sci­ence sec­tor and is also founder/­co-founder in three oth­er com­pa­nies across dif­fer­ent indus­tries.
